April 5, - Landlords can usually charge any amount of rent when you first move in. Your starting rent will be whatever you and the landlord agree on. After you move in, your landlord must wait at least 12 months before raising your rent. And any increases after that must also be 12 months apart. Your landlord must give you a written notice. Increase of rent generally. Except as provided in subsection 2, rent charged for residential estates may be increased by the landlord only after providing at least 45 days' written notice to the tenant.
